What to Include on a Modern Website

A practical favicon setup should include small browser icons, an Apple touch icon, large web app icons for install prompts, a manifest file, and HTML tags. This generator creates those files so developers, bloggers, and small business owners can add consistent branding quickly.

Browser Tabs

16px and 32px PNG icons help your site stand out in tabs, bookmarks, and history.

Mobile Home Screens

The 180px Apple touch icon gives iPhone and iPad users a cleaner saved-site icon.

Web App Manifests

192px and 512px icons support installable web app experiences and richer previews.

Favicon Generator FAQ

Which favicon sizes are generated?

The tool generates common PNG sizes including 16, 32, 48, 180, 192, and 512 pixels.

Are uploaded logos sent to a server?

No. Uploaded images are processed locally in your browser.

Do I need an ICO file?

Modern websites can use PNG favicon links, Apple touch icons, and web app manifest icons. The generated HTML snippet includes those common tags.
